    The best way to increase difficulty is to add level caps to missions, where players are reduced to a certain level if they are above it. This allowed SE to design encounters better and it is why CoP is was the most mechanically interesting set of missions in FFXI. However people complained and they stopped adding level caps to missions and eventually removed them from the game altogether. End result is that FFXI's missions were very boring and easy outside the storyline. FFXIV took the feedback from FFXI and made more boring/easy missions.

    Now adding level caps might not be a good idea, since apparently the majority hates the idea. However the majority also hated difficult missions as well(and right now we are only hearing a vocal minority). So maybe the best idea is make difficulty optional for bonus rewards or something. Optional level caps or optional level scaling for monsters. We have a similar system already in place for guidleves(though not very precise or rewarding), but the game doesn't feature a lot of tactical decisions or monsters/encounters who you have to "learn". One would need both strong encounter design and player limitations to base those designs around to make a fun game. (Well, people find mindlessly grinding fun, so fun for certain people.)
